  2. Hello Golden: -_-

    1. It is only one time payment (initial purchase) the license is for lifetime (one license is valid for one and only one system) with all Database updates as well as Software version upgrades for strictly home use only
    2. MBAM plays nicely with any AV except for few handful, however the mentioned ones do work properly with proper exclusions
    3. There is a known issue of AVG2011, that is being worked on

    You'll be able to save significantly when you purchase three of them in one shot. Following are the exclusion list that you've to add in respective AV for MBAM:

    • Windows 7 64-bit
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.exe
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amgui.exe
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amservice.exe
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\zlib.dll
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.dll
    • C:\Program Files (x86)\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amext.dll
    • C:\ProgramData\Malwarebytes\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\rules.ref
    • C:\Windows\System32\drivers\mbam.sys
    • C:\Windows\SysWoW64\drivers\mbamswissarmy.sys

    • Windows 7 32-bit
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amgui.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amservice.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\zlib.dll
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.dll
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amext.dll
    • C:\ProgramData\Malwarebytes\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\rules.ref
    • C:\Windows\System32\drivers\mbam.sys
    • C:\Windows\System32\drivers\mbamswissarmy.sys

    • Windows XP 32-bit
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amgui.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amservice.exe
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\zlib.dll
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bam.dll
    • C:\Program Files\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\mbamext.dll
    • C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Application Data\Malwarebytes\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ware\rules.ref
    • C:\Windows\System32\drivers\mbam.sys
    • C:\Windows\System32\drivers\mbamswissarmy.sys

    For all of the above mentioned you'll need to exclude MBAM.EXE as well as

    data-cdn.mbamupdates.com

    from firewall
